As part of my collaboration with Wildlife.LA, I had the opportunity to develop a unique application combining the expertise of a professional mixologist and artificial intelligence to create an innovative cocktail generation experience.
The Project
AWS Bartender Mixologist was born from the fusion of human expertise and cutting-edge technology. By collaborating with a professional mixologist, we created a system capable of generating authentic and creative cocktail recipes.
Concept and Innovation
Mixology Expertise
- Close collaboration with a professional mixologist
- Definition of cocktail creation rules and principles
- Validation of ingredient combinations
- Ensuring feasibility of generated recipes
Artificial Intelligence
- Generation system based on mixology expertise
- Flavor combination analysis
- Proportion adaptation
- Personalized suggestions based on preferences
Technical Architecture
Cloud Infrastructure
- Deployment on AWS with serverless architecture
- Use of AWS Bedrock for AI
- Data storage in DynamoDB
- Media management via S3
Frontend Application
- Interface developed in Next.js
- Intuitive user experience
- Interactive recipe visualization
- Filters and preferences system
Robust Backend
- RESTful API for recipe generation
- Composition validation system
- Ingredient constraint management
- Intelligent caching of popular recipes
Generation Process
- Preference Analysis
- User tastes
- Specific constraints
- Desired complexity level
- AI Generation
- Use of mixology rules
- Combination validation
- Proportion adjustment
- Validation and Refinement
- Feasibility verification
- Proportion optimization
- Presentation suggestions
Technical Stack
Frontend Cloud AI DevOps
- Next.js - AWS S3 - AWS Bedrock - GitHub Actions
- React - DynamoDB - Claude 3.5 - Terraform
- TailwindCSS - Lambda - Vercel